


High - Performance Ceramic Antenna RHCP Polarization, 50W Power Capacity
Model:BFGNSCNX10X10W2
Specification:
- Frequency:1575±5,1561±5 mHz
- Size:10 x 10 x 2 mm
- Connector:Customizable
- Cable:Customizable
About Products
This ceramic antenna, with the antenna type being ceramic material, has many excellent characteristics. In terms of electrical performance, the operating frequency range covers 1575±5MHz and 1561±5MHz, which can adapt to various scenarios requiring specific frequency bands. The input impedance is 50Ω, and the Voltage Standing Wave Ratio (V.S.W.R) is less than 3, which means that the reflection loss of signal transmission is small and can ensure efficient signal transmission; the gain reaches 1dBi, which can enhance the signal reception or transmission capability to a certain extent; the polarization mode adopts RHCP (Right - Hand Circular Polarization), which helps to transmit signals stably in complex electromagnetic environments; the power capacity is as high as 50W, which can meet the requirements of high - power signal processing.
From the perspective of mechanical characteristics, its size is only 10×10×2mm, and its weight is only 2.6g. It is small and lightweight, and easy to integrate into various devices with strict space limitations. The appearance is silver - white, and the ceramic material not only ensures the performance but also gives the product a good texture.
In terms of environmental characteristics, the operating temperature and storage temperature ranges are both - 45~+85℃, which can adapt to a wide range of environments from extremely cold to high temperatures; and it complies with the ROHS standard, making it an environmentally friendly product that meets the requirements of green production and use.
